Athletistic/Tennis. The Wimbledon 2023 final ended on July 16. Spaniard Carlos Alcaras, 20, and former Serbian world number one Novak Djokovic fought for the title.

Alcaraz beat the opponent in five games with the score 1:6, 7:6 (8:6), 6:1, 3:6, 6:4. The meeting was held in a very bitter struggle.

Note that the Spaniard won Wimbledon for the first time in his career. As for Djokovic, the Serb broke an unbeaten streak in Wimbledon matches that has been going on since 2017. Novak hasn’t given up for 2195 days.
